Asif Ali, the Pakistani cricketer known for his explosive batting, has recently hinted at a potential return to international cricket. This development comes after his announcement of retirement from the international scene in September 2025, a move that surprised many fans and analysts alike.

As of March 26, 2026, Ali is currently a key player for the Lahore Qalandars in the ongoing PSL 11. His focus is firmly set on performing well in the tournament, where he aims to help his team defend their title. With a history of 21 One Day Internationals (ODIs) and 58 T20 Internationals (T20Is) under his belt, Ali’s experience could be invaluable.

Despite his retirement, Ali has expressed a willingness to adapt to any batting position as required by the team. “If there is a need, I am available. But my first focus is to play in the PSL and perform,” he stated, emphasizing his commitment to the Qalandars.

At 34 years old, Asif Ali remains a dynamic player, known for his ability to change the course of a game with his batting. He has played wherever the team needed him, and his adaptability has been a significant asset throughout his career.

Ali’s aspirations for a comeback are further fueled by the recent return of two retired players to the Pakistan team for the 2024 World Cup, showcasing that opportunities still exist for seasoned players in the national squad.

His determination is evident as he aims to replicate the success of the previous season, stating, “Look, the target and aim are the same for all players; that just as we were champions last time, we aim to be champions again this time.” This mindset reflects his competitive spirit and dedication to the game.
